Odisha Govt Bans Midday Labour Amid Heatwave
The Odisha government has imposed a strict ban on all outdoor labour between 11 AM and 3 PM to safeguard workers from the ongoing heatwave.
The Public Works Department (PWD) has directed contractors and agencies to halt construction and field activities during these hours, warning of strict action against violators.
Contractors have been instructed to provide rest sheds, drinking water, and first‑aid facilities at worksites to ensure worker safety.
Field engineers and supervisory staff have been tasked with monitoring compliance and spreading awareness among labourers.
With temperatures soaring above 40°C across the state, experts have raised concerns about risks such as heatstroke, dehydration, and long‑term health complications.
The directive forms part of Odisha’s broader summer safety measures, balancing infrastructure development with worker welfare.
